Microsoft first revealed that Internet Explorer was to be replaced by a new browser—codenamed Spartan—back in January. Now, a new leaked video reveals what it will look like.

This video has been put together by Windows site WinBeta. The site claims to have obtained a copy of Project Spartan and created a video demo. In particular, it shows off the Cortana features—providing extra information from detected sites (such as an address and opening hours in this example), directions, weather integration and plenty more. It looks neat; really neat. Microsoft has announces that the new browser will be included in the next preview of Windows 10, which is expected to arrive some time this month. [WinBeta via Verge]
